Transaction e1268c90a43f18f42890522a4ac393b1375839b29aa7a0bc8c614b29155a9c3b

1 Input
1 Outputs
  • e1268c90a43f18f42890522a4ac393b1375839b29aa7a0bc8c614b29155a9c3b:0
  • value  18438718
    address  3BhxSLKn1EVjtRZkFCU5HKzwk6XsFCBz8h